The restaurant has a nice atmosphere with bright and cheerful decor. There is a lovely shaded patio with lots of tables in addition to the tables inside. We went on a Sunday for lunch. We arrived at @ 11:00 am and had to wait for a table. No worries as we expected a wait. They said 15 minutes. It was more like 40 minutes. As we were waiting, we could see there were several tables that were empty so I wondered why they weren't seating us. Unfortunately, the waiting continued once we were seated. It took another 45 minutes of waiting to get our food. Not once did the waitress acknowledge the wait even when we went to pay. I don't understand that. I heard another waitress speak to people at another table offering an apology for things being slow. She mentioned that it was just really busy. That is surprising: it's Sunday at lunch time on a weekend at a breakfast/lunch restaurant. Wouldn't that be your peak time? Frankly, the wait for our food was not worth it. We found the food to be just ok...certainly not worth a 1.5 hour wait. I had the Hammy Benny with homefries and salad. The salad was fresh but had no flavour and very little dressing. The homefries seemed to be frozen and not what I was expecting. The eggs benedict was pretty good although it was barely warm. To me it seemed that the salad and homefries were just dumped on the plate in a rush. It's too bad because I had heard very good things about this place and reviews were very good. Perhaps we just hit them on a bad day. I would think twice...
